• Hand wash with warm water and mild soap
• Dry immediately after washing
• Apply food-safe wood oil monthly to maintain finish
• Avoid soaking or dishwasher use
• Store in dry location away from heat sources

Q: Are these spoons safe for all types of food service?
A: Yes, olive wood is naturally antibacterial and ideal for serving both hot and cold foods safely.

Q: How do I maintain the natural beauty of the wood?
A: Hand wash gently and apply food-safe wood oil monthly to keep the grain vibrant and prevent cracking.

Q: Will the grain pattern match exactly what's shown?
A: Each spoon features unique natural grain variations, making your set one-of-a-kind like nature intended.

Q: What makes these different from other wooden serving spoons?
A: These are handcrafted by Kenyan artisans using traditional techniques, not mass-produced, with fair trade certification.

Q: Are these the right size for everyday use?
A: At 5 x 9.5 inches, they're perfectly sized for both intimate family meals and larger entertaining occasions.

Q: How long will these spoons last with regular use?
A: With proper care, olive wood utensils can last decades while developing a beautiful patina over time.
